Introduction
The TRM303 is a device designed to program data into and retreive
data from the Model 392 Electronic Trip Recorder Unit using
special interface software provided with the TRM303 unit.
Program Requirements
Your TRM303 Interface Software requires the following hardware
configuration in order to operate properly:
◆IBMPC\XT\ATorcompatible
◆Windows95orhigher
◆Windowscompatiblemouse
◆atleast10megabytesofavailableharddiskspace
◆AnavailableserialportconfiguredasCOM1orCOM2

Installation
This Section describes how to connect the TRM303 Mobile Receiver to
an IBM compatible computer. It also explains how to install the
TRM303 Interface Software.
ConnectingtheTRM303Hardware
Before you begin please be sure you have an IBM compatible
computer meeting the specifications given in Section 1 of this
manual. Also be sure that your IBM Compatible Computer has an
available 9-pin serial port configured as COM 1 or COM 2. This is the
port into which the TRM303 cable must be plugged. If the COM port
on your computer is a 25-pin type, an adaptor may be used with the
TRM303 cable to facilitate the connection.
Note: The port must be configured as COM1 or COM2 for this software.
Find the six foot cable provided with your TRM303 reader. Locate
a 9-pin serial port on the back of your PC.
Note: This is a double-shielded cable and complies with all FCC rules and regulations. It is
not recommended that extension cables be used as this would not be in compliance
withtheFCC.

Plug the rectangular end of the cable into this port. Take care not to
force the plug into the socket. Make sure the plug and socket
orientation are the same. Next, carefully insert the RJ45 plug at the
other end of the cable into the Model TRM303 Reader. This plug
must also be lined up correctly in order for insertion to take place.
Connecting the TRM303 to the computer
◆
Connect the 9-pin serial plug to COM 1 or COM 2 serial port
◆
Insert the RJ45 plug into the corresponding jack on the TRM303

Installing the TRM303 Interface Software
The TRM303 Interface Software requires at least 10 megabytes of
available hard disk space in order to install properly. It is suggested
that more than this be available to accommodate any data logs re-
trieved from the TRM303 during use. Note: Use the default direc-
tory whenever possible to avoid confusion when running the software
or attempting to retrieve previously saved data from the hard disk. If
you do not use the default directory, please note the new directory
name and keep it available at all times when using the TRM303
Interface Software.

Using theTRM303 Mobile Receiver
ChangingBattery
To install or change the battery on the TRM303 Mobile receiver: locate
the battery compartment on the right of the TRM303 (the end opposite
the antenna). Carefully remove the battery compartment cover and
remove the battery. The battery may then be replaced with a standard 9
volt battery available at any local battery retailer. Snap the new battery
into the battery clip and place the battery into the compartment. Be
careful not to pull or pinch the wires connecting the battery clip to the
TRM303. Slide the battery cover back into place, and snap closed again
being careful not to pinch the battery wires.
Setting the time and date
The time and date should be set prior to using the TRM303. Setting the
time and date is essential to ensuring accurate organization of the data
read by the TRM303. To set the time and date of the TRM303 use the
setting the time and date of TRM303 command under Clock Options of
the TRM303 Interface Software.
